Planting Calendar for Sweet Potatos

Frost tolerance for sweet potatos: Not tolerant of frost.
When to plant: After all chance of frost has passed.

You really shouldn't plant sweet potatos until after the last frost when the weather gets warmer because they are not cold tolerant.

The earliest that you can plant sweet potatos in Redondo Beach is February. However, you really should wait until March if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ant sweet potatos and expect a good harvest is probably September. If you wait any later than that and your sweet potatos may not have a chance to fully mature. Starting your sweet potatos indoors is a great way to get them started a little bit earlier.

Last Frost Date

The average date of last frost is January 31 in Redondo Beach. It might get as low as 35°F during the coldest months of winter.

Just be sure to remember that the actual date of last frost is not always accurate because it is based on the USDA zone info for Redondo Beach and it can change quite a bit from year to year. Half of the time in Redondo Beach there is a last frost after January 31 so just be sure to be ready to cover your sweet potatos in the event of one of those late frosts.
